Where is Galleria Comunale d'Arte Moderna?

Where is Galleria Comunale d'Arte Moderna located?

Galleria Comunale d'Arte Moderna, Galleria Comunale d'Arte Moderna, Italy (approx. 41.904°, 12.4858°)


Where is Galleria Comunale d'Arte Moderna on the map?